Transaction 995e1738a0fa791e5679d2d07f0f37d06bf28cbca324f005cd625988e3922775
1 Input
2 Outputs
- 995e1738a0fa791e5679d2d07f0f37d06bf28cbca324f005cd625988e3922775:0
- 995e1738a0fa791e5679d2d07f0f37d06bf28cbca324f005cd625988e3922775:1
value 2244140
address 17dcpAmBKRgyP2qrCqkQtBV2NSHpj2KWeR
value 3941216
address 1FPiveLgvRp4HpUgmpGXcTUAFcKnECzyxa